Dolby Institute Fellowship
Honey Boy, written by Shia LeBeouf and directed by Alma Har’el, received a Dolby Institute Fellowship, allowing the film to augment its sound and image experience utilizing Dolby Vision® and Dolby Atmos®.
The movie follows a child TV star and his ex-rodeo clown father as they face their stormy past through time and cinema.
The film utilizes a non-linear structure with both Lucas Hedges and Noah Jupe playing the young actor at different ages.
